Error description

  • PM.STARTMEASURE and PM.ENDMEASURE fields on the PM do not revert
    back to Asset values after the Feature is removed from the
    Asset; it is expected that these fields will re-populate with
    the Asset values instead of keeping the Feature values in these
    fields. The impact to the User is that incorrect values are now
    persistent in the PM.STARTMEASURE and PM.ENDMEASURE fields on
    the PM for the Linear Asset.
    
    STEPS TO REPRODUCE:
    1. Log in to maxdemo instance
    Create a Linear Asset:
    2. Go To Assets | Assets
    3. In the Asset field enter "LA-1"
    4. In the Description field enter "Linear Asset 1"
    5. Click the checkbox for "Linear?"
    6. In the LRM field | Select Value | click FEET
    7. In the Start Measure field enter 0
    8. In the End Measure field enter 5280
    9. Save the record
    10. Common Actions | Change Status
    11. In the New Status field click the drop-down arrow, then
    click Active
    12. Click OK
    Add a Feature to the Linear Asset:
    13. On the Features tab click the New Row button
    14. In the Feature field | Detail Menu | Select Value | click MP
    
    15. In the Label field enter "Mile Marker 1"
    16. In the Linear Segment Details section | Start section |
    Measure field | enter 2,640 and tab out
    17. In the Linear Segment Details section | End section | verify
    that the default value populates with Start Measure value
    18. Save the record
    Create and Activate a PM for the Feature:
    19. Go To Preventive Maintenance | Preventive Maintenance
    20. Common Actions | New PM
    21. In the PM field enter "LA-1"
    22. In the Description field enter "PM for Linear Asset 1"
    23. In the Asset field enter "la-1" and tab out
    24. In the Linear Segment Details section, verify that the
    Measure field values (0.00, 5,280.00) from the Linear Asset have
    populated the Start and End Measure fields
    
    25. In the Feature field | Detail Menu | click MP
    26. In the Linear Segment Details section, verify that the
    Measure field values (2,640.00, 2,640.00) from the Feature have
    updated the Start and End Measure fields
    27. Save the record
    28. Common Actions | Change Status
    29. In the New Status field click the drop-down arrow, then
    click Active
    30. Click OK
    Delete the Feature from the Linear Asset:
    31. Go To Assets | Assets
    32. In the Asset field enter "la-1" and press Enter
    33. Click LA-1 to open the record
    34. On the Features tab click the trashcan icon for the MP
    Feature to delete the row
    35. Save the record
    View the PM:
    36. Go To Preventive Maintenance | Preventive Maintenance
    37. In the PM field enter "la-1" and press Enter
    38. Click to open LA-1
    39. In the Linear Segment Details section view the values in the
    Measure fields for Start and End
    
    RESULT:
    
    The Start and End Measure values remain from the Feature
    
    EXPECTED RESULT:
    
    User should not be able to delete the feature if it is available
    in a PM record.
    
    System Message appears, "BMXAA6316E - The asset-feature is used
    as a reference to define PM."
    
    The Start and End Measure values will keep same as Feature
    values.
    
    REPORTED IN VERSION:
    
    Maximo Asset Management  7.6.1.2
    

Local fix

  • Update the AssetFeature relationship to PM named LNRPM; set the
    Where Clause to startassetfeatureid=:assetfeatureid or
    endassetfeatureid=:assetfeatureid or assetfeatureid =
    :assetfeatureid
